The top-level command-line options struct.

For each option, one has to specify how it behaves with regard to the dependency tracking system of incremental compilation. This is done via the square-bracketed directive after the field type. The options are:

  • [TRACKED] A change in the given field will cause the compiler to completely clear the incremental compilation cache before proceeding.

  • [TRACKED_NO_CRATE_HASH] Same as [TRACKED], but will not affect the crate hash. This is useful for options that only affect the incremental cache.

  • [UNTRACKED] Incremental compilation is not influenced by this option.

  • [SUBSTRUCT] Second-level sub-structs containing more options.

If you add a new option to this struct or one of the sub-structs like CodegenOptions, think about how it influences incremental compilation. If in doubt, specify [TRACKED], which is always “correct” but might lead to unnecessary re-compilation.

cli_forced_codegen_units: Option<usize>

Specifications of codegen units / ThinLTO which are forced as a result of parsing command line options. These are not necessarily what rustc was invoked with, but massaged a bit to agree with commands like --emit llvm-ir which they’re often incompatible with if we otherwise use the defaults of rustc.

real_rust_source_base_dir: Option<PathBuf>

Base directory containing the src/ for the Rust standard library, and potentially rustc as well, if we can can find it. Right now it’s always $sysroot/lib/rustlib/src/rust (i.e. the rustup rust-src component).

This directory is what the virtual /rustc/$hash is translated back to, if Rust was built with path remapping to /rustc/$hash enabled (the rust.remap-debuginfo option in config.toml).
